    [7] Cisco fixes SD-WAN vManage flaw exploited in zero-day attacks (BleepingComputer)

    CVEs: CVE-2026-20262. Cisco has released security updates to address a vulnerability in the Catalyst SD-WAN Manager, tracked as CVE-2026-20262, that was exploited in attacks to escalate to root privileges. […]

    [6] Infinite Campus data breach affects 137,000 school staff accounts (BleepingComputer)

    The ShinyHunters extortion gang stole personal information from more than 137,000 school staff accounts in a Salesforce data theft attack that targeted the widely used Infinite Campus K-12 student information system in March. […]

    [5] Palo Alto Warns of Active Exploitation of PAN-OS GlobalProtect VPN Flaw (TheHackerNews)

    CVEs: CVE-2026-0257. Palo Alto Networks has revealed that it has observed "active exploitation" of a recently disclosed PAN-OS vulnerability by an unknown threat actor to obtain unauthorized access to GlobalProtect portals. The vulnerability in question is CVE-2026-0257 (CVSS score: 7.8), an authentication bypass flaw affecting the portal and gateway components of PAN-OS…
